Nvidia and Planet Labs represent divergent trajectories within the technology sector, with the former capturing explosive AI-driven demand while the latter operates in an nascent market segment. The comparison highlights the structural differences between established semiconductor leaders and emerging space-technology players. Nvidia's near-tripling of revenue over two years reflects sustained enterprise spending on AI infrastructure and data center buildouts, whereas Planet Labs' single-digit growth suggests the commercial space-imaging market remains in early monetization phases with limited immediate catalysts.

The revenue disparity underscores divergent investor narratives and risk profiles. Nvidia benefits from secular tailwinds in generative AI adoption, cloud computing expansion, and enterprise digital transformation—factors providing revenue visibility and operational leverage. Conversely, Planet Labs operates in a market dependent on government contracts, emerging commercial demand, and long sales cycles typical of space-based services, creating execution uncertainty and revenue volatility.

This comparative analysis carries implications for portfolio construction and sector rotation strategies. The gap between high-growth AI-centric names and lower-growth emerging-technology plays may influence capital allocation decisions among institutional managers seeking exposure to the tech sector. Investors assessing concentration risk in AI-derived gains may view the comparison as evidence of uneven growth dynamics rather than broad-based technology sector strength.

Sector implication: The juxtaposition reflects technology sector bifurcation between proven, scale-dependent AI beneficiaries and speculative emerging subsectors. This divergence may indicate that near-term market gains remain concentrated in established large-cap semiconductor and cloud infrastructure names rather than distributed across diversified technology exposure, affecting sector correlation and relative valuation dynamics.
